MiniMax-H3 INT8 FLF & Reference Video Workflows Collection
A collection of optimized ComfyUI workflows for MiniMax-H3, designed for high-speed video generation using INT8 quantization, Sol-Attn, Spectrum acceleration, and MiniMax-H3-Turbo-Lora (Experimental).
These workflows provide optimized pipelines for:
- First-Last-Frame (FLF) video generation
- Reference-to-Video (R2V) generation
- High-speed INT8 inference
Optimized for the ComfyUI-compatible MiniMax-H3 model package.

MiniMax-H3-Turbo-Lora (Experimental)
Optional support for:
MiniMax-H3-Turbo-Lora-ComfyUI
https://huggingface.co/drbaph/MiniMax-H3-Turbo-Lora-ComfyUI
Turbo-LoRA enables faster generation using fewer sampling steps.
Features:
- Low-step generation
- Faster previews
- Rapid workflow testing
- ComfyUI-compatible implementation
Recommended for:
- Fast prototyping
- Motion testing
- Preview rendering
This feature is experimental. Output quality may vary depending on:
- Sampling steps
- LoRA strength
- Prompt complexity
- Motion intensity
- Resolution settings

First-Last-Frame (FLF)
MiniMax_int8_I2V-javanoYYMM.x.json
A First-Last-Frame video generation workflow using MiniMax-H3 INT8.
Input:
- First frame (starting image)
- Last frame (ending image)
Generates smooth transitions between two keyframes.
Features:
- First Frame + Last Frame conditioning
- Controlled motion transitions
- Scene transformation
- Pose changes
- Camera movement control
- INT8 inference
- Sol-Attn acceleration
- Spectrum acceleration
- Optional Turbo-LoRA support
Recommended for:
- Cinematic transitions
- Character animation
- Camera movement
- Transformation effects
- Keyframe-based storytelling

Installation
Update ComfyUI and ComfyUI-Manager.
Install:
ComfyUI-SolAttn_triton ComfyUI-Spectrum-MiniMax-H3
- Download:
Comfy-Org/MiniMax-H3
- Optional:
MiniMax-H3-Turbo-Lora-ComfyUI
- Load workflow:
FLF: MiniMax_int8_I2V-javanoYYMM.x.json
R2V: MiniMax_int8_R2V-javanoYYMM.x.json
